WebSelf-similar solutions provide some of the greatest simplifications to one-dimensional flows. Self-similarity allows the reduction of the partial differential equations, which contain two independent variables (space and time), into a set of ordinary differential equations (ODEs), where the single independent variable is a combination of space ...
